Abstract :
This letter describes the design of a system intended to directly supply electrical energy from alternate current transmission lines by means of magnetic coupling. The system´s physical configuration and electromagnetic parameters were derived from the formulation developed for the corresponding model. Computational programs were implemented in order to simulate the system operational behavior concerning two parameters: induced voltage and maximum value for the power that could be delivered by the line. The viability of such a proposition was experimentally verified by means of a reduced scale model and the referred two parameters were preliminarily evaluated.
